Isaiah Hill, a 7‑foot junior from Indianapolis, announced his commitment to Purdue University, picking the Boilermakers over Louisville, Florida State and other top programs. Ranked among the nation’s top‑20 prospects, Hill brings elite shot‑blocking and perimeter shooting to West Lafayette.
Isaiah Hill, a 7‑foot consensus top‑15 recruit, pledged to Purdue for the 2027 class, becoming the highest‑rated recruit of Matt Painter's tenure. His arrival adds immediate rim protection, rebounding and versatility, and could create a frontcourt trio of seven‑footers alongside upcoming signees.
